CNSV Event Details
Taxes...What the Rich Do Differently
Tuesday, December 13, 2005 7:00 PM
KeyPoint Credit Union, 2805 Bowers Ave., Santa Clara, CA
John Peplowski
Free
No RSVP Needed

Would you like to know how the rich save money on taxes (legally)? Some of their strategies may apply to you. Come and hear John Peplowski -- and maybe you can apply some of his wisdom to your own financial situation. John is an experienced speaker on wealth accumulation during our working, that is consulting, years.
About the Speaker
Certified Senior Advisor, Investment Advisor Representative with American Investors Company and owner of Golden Years Financial with offices throughout California, has a long-standing dedication toward helping clients build, protect and preserve their wealth. He achieves this through comprehensive financial planning based on quality investment and insurance products. His focus is on estate, retirement and financial planning for a clientele of retirees and pre-retires.
